Insights

Enabling the Insights Feature

In order to enable the insights feature, you must speak with EZICHEQ first, who will enable it for you.

Once insights are enabled, the 'Dashboard' header will become a drop-down which will include the new insights tab.

What is the goal of Insights?

Insights was created to help companies better manage their assets. Insights offers companies valuable information on the status of their items over-time, when checks are being performed, and by who.

Creating a new Insight

When opening the Dashboard > Insights page, the default graph will be total items per week grouped by their result. This data is captured every Sunday, and goes back until the beginning of May of 2023 (or when the company was created). To view this graph on the dashboard, just click 'Save to Dashboard', which will save the current filters, and allow the graph saved to be seen on the dashboard page. Note: this will reset the graph back to total items per week grouped by result.

Modifying Insights

We have a range of data that might be useful for your company. Options to look at include Total Items, Items Created, Signouts, And various forms of Checks. This data can be organised Per Week, Month, User, Item Type, or Division, and can be grouped by Result, User, Division, or Item Type, depending on the current graph.

Graphs can be viewed as BarCharts or LineCharts, can be filtered by Divisions or Item Types. Depending on the graph, the scope can be changed also. We provide the option to display up to 15 weeks of data when organising per week, or for check related data we allow companies to control a threshold for which users with checks below that threhold for the current filters will not display.

These graphs can be shared with everybody by Administrators, or just saved to the users dashboard. Graphs can be given custom titles too, where more meaning may be conveyed

Modifying a saved Insight

To modify an Insight saved to the dashboard, click the edit button displayed on the graph. Any adjustments made will be saved to the graph next time you see it, aslong as the 'Save Changes' button is clicked!
